Jesse Greika (now also known as Glitz Glam) hails from a small town outside Hartford, Connecticut. He quickly outgrew the small town scene, though, and in the 90's moved to South Florida where his drag career began! Glitz first began performing at a weekly party called GLAM SLAM where he was inspired by performers such as Damien Deevine, Daisy Deadpetals, Connie Casserole, and Kitty Meow among others.

After his time in South Beach, Jesse moved to Ft. Lauderdale and started to make a name for himself as an androgynous club kid. It was then that he first coined the name Glitz. With only a short time performing as a glitter-covered club kid in Ft. Lauderdale, the desire to become a full fledged drag queen took hold. With his newfound love of donning big hair and looks that are dripping in jewels, Glitz added the surname Glamour to his performance title.

Picture
Combining his fierce personality with his glamorous new look, Glitz quickly worked his way up through the ranks of the South Florida drag queen, becoming an A-list queen holding court and performing the longest running cabaret show in South Florida, Life’s A Drag, at the Voodoo Lounge. It was here that he truly came into his own, performing everything from Madonna to Marilyn Manson, and even Comedy or Broadway numbers. Ten years after creating this unique character which constantly walked the line between his androgynous club kid side and his fishy drag queen side, Glitz and his partner, Anthony, took a leap of faith and moved to California (Sidenote: Jesse & Anthony were one of the couples to participate in the mass marriage at this years Grammy's- we think a congratulations are in order!)

Picture
After his move to San Diego in 2008, Glitz became enthralled and involved with the leather community in his new city. This sparked the final reinvention of his alter ego to create the larger than life being that he performs as today. After this reinvention of his personality, he decided to shorten his surname, finally settling on the drag name Glitz Glam. With this newfound gender bending character, Glitz led the way in the San Diego gender bending movement. He helped to redefine “drag” and has been proving that bearded can be beautiful ever since!

In the fall of 2013, his make-up skills earned him a spot on World of Wonder’s YouTube mini series, Transformations, with one of the original club kids himself, James St. James. In addition to being noticed by the producers of Transformations, Glitz was also noticed by another WOWlebrity and previous winner of RuPaul's Drag Race, the one and only Chad Michaels! With Chad’s support, Glitz joined Drag Race Royalty on stage as he began performing regularly in Chad’s touring drag show, Dreamgirls Revue. Chad and Glitz's work together didn't stop there though. Chad also asked Glitz to be a part of his ‘Tragic Girl’ music video.

Glitz prides himself on maintaining a positive outlook on life and living by “the golden rule.” He enjoys the ability to use his performance as a way to give back to his community. In addition to working as a full-time server, hosting events, and performing regularly at charity and fundraising events, he also spends a lot of his free time volunteering at his local LGBT Community Center. He hopes to use his drag as a source of inspiration for others, and to help them embrace who they really want to be. Glitz's versatility, his unique perception of beauty, and his inspirational outlook on life and drag make him a truly incredible queen that you can't help but root for!
Over the course of his career, Glitz has been noticed for his talents no matter what the style. Whether he was serving fish, club kid, or gender-bending royalty, Glitz Glam has never gone unnoticed. From his casting in shows such as Say What Karaoke, My Super Sweet 16, The Cindy Margolis Show, and DECO Drive to earning the title of RAWArtist: Make-Up Artist of the Year in San Diego in November 2013, Glitz continues to be recognized for his unique style and for working in a way that is true to himself for nearly two decades.

If you’re on the west coast, you can catch Glitz Glam regularly at his weekly ‘Freaky Friday’ event at Urban Mo’s in San Diego. You can also watch him perform alongside other gender bending royalty such as Grace Towers in their show ‘MINK: An Otter’s More Fabulous Cousin’ at the Merrow.
